How electric cars may change the future of the Australian service station – ABC News
Experts predict a shift away from hydrocarbon fuels in the decades to come. Does that mean saying goodbye to the service station as we know it?
You may never have considered its existence, but the humble servo has accompanied you everywhere.
From refuelling the car to buying an ice cream on a hot day or picking up supplies on a road trip it has been a hallmark of most Australian lives.
But in the decades to come, the service station as you know it could cease to exist.
Just how electric vehicles and alternate fuels like hydrogen will change the petrol station of the future is Ashley Lang’s area of expertise.
